abstract = {ObjectiveTo investigate the effect of prior acupuncture experience on the clinical efficacy of acupuncture for discogenic sciatica.MethodsA secondary analysis was conducted on a multicenter, randomized controlled trial. A total of 216 patients with discogenic sciatica were randomly divided into an acupuncture group and a sham acupuncture group, with 108 patients in each group. The acupuncture group received a semi-standardized treatment protocol based on meridian pattern differentiation for acupoint selection, and manual manipulation was applied to achieve the deqi sensation. The sham acupuncture group received needling at non-acupoints without manipulation or the pursuit of deqi. Each session lasted for 30 min. The treatment continued for 4 weeks, with 3 sessions per week for the first 2 weeks and 2 sessions per week for the subsequent 2 weeks. The visual analog scale (VAS) score for leg pain and the Oswestry disability index (ODI) score for lumbar function were recorded at baseline and after 4 weeks of treatment. The differences in VAS and ODI scores from baseline to week 4 were used as the primary outcome measures to evaluate the efficacy. Subgroup analysis were performed to compare the efficacy between the acupuncture and sham acupuncture groups based on the presence or absence of previous acupuncture experience.ResultsAmong the 216 patients, 81 had prior acupuncture experience and 135 had no prior acupuncture experience. In the subgroup with prior acupuncture experience or without previous acupuncture experience, the changes of VAS score for leg pain and the ODI score for lumbar function in the acupuncture group were significantly higher than those in the sham acupuncture group after 4 weeks of intervention (P&lt;0.001, P&lt;0.01). Interaction analysis showed that there was no interaction effect between prior acupuncture experience and intervention factors on the changes in VAS and ODI scores.ConclusionAcupuncture has a favorable effect on improving leg pain and lumbar dysfunction in patients with discogenic sciatica, regardless of prior acupuncture experience.}
